What are the must-see attractions in Anguilla?

The must-see attractions in Anguilla include Shoal Bay East and Meads Bay beaches, known for their crystal-clear waters and fine sands. Don't miss visiting Sandy Island Marine Park, perfect for diving and snorkeling. For a cultural touch, explore the island's heritage museum, which offers a fascinating glimpse into local history and traditions.

What is the best time to visit Anguilla?

The best time to visit Anguilla is from December to April, when the climate is most pleasant with mild temperatures and little rainfall. This is also the peak tourist season, ideal for enjoying water activities and local festivities. The months from May to November are wetter, but still offer favorable weather conditions for a tailor-made trip.

FAQ Anguilla

Is it easy to get around Anguilla?

Yes, getting around Anguilla is relatively easy. The island is small, and the main attractions are accessible by car. You can rent a car or use the taxi services available on the island.

What are the best places to eat in Anguilla?

Anguilla is renowned for its exquisite cuisine. You will find many seafood restaurants, as well as establishments offering international dishes. Beachfront restaurants offer stunning views and a relaxed atmosphere.

Are there any cultural events not to be missed in Anguilla?

Yes, Anguilla hosts several cultural events throughout the year. The Festival Del Mar in May and the Summer Festival in August are particularly popular and offer an immersion into local culture.
